Leh ladakh Bike Trip Best Seasons
1. Bike Trip in April to Mid-May
At the start of April, Leh Ladakh receives tourists from all over the country as this is the start of the tourist season. To attract more customers to Ladakh hotels, restaurants, and guest houses offer huge discounts. You will also find great deals on Ladakh packages from April to mid-May. By the end of april, you will have breathtaking views of Tso Moriri and Pangong Tso lakes uncovering the turquoise colour. During these months Khardung La and Chang La passes are inaccessible due to snow.
2. Bike Trip in Mid-May to July
The Srinagar to Leh Highways opens up for all riders and road travellers from mid-May to July. If you are planning to go on this Leh Ladakh Bike Trip in early June, you can also travel from Rohtang Pass. during this time the snow starts to melt so the roads might be slippery and wet. While riding on these paths you will have amazing views of sides of roads covered with snow. This will be a once-in-a-lifetime experience.
3. Bike Trip in August to Mid-September
During the August to September months, Leh Ladakh experiences monsoon season and during this time you will get to see beautiful rivers full of fresh water and enjoy bike riding in cold weather. However, it can be dangerous to plan a bike trip during monsoon season due to slippery roads and chances of landslides are also high. Baralacha Pass and Zoji La Pass make Ladakh accessible during these months as these areas receive less rainfall than other parts.
4. Bike Trip in Mid-September to Mid-October
During this time of year, you can have the best views of this place filled with colours. The water disappears during this time and you might encounter occasional snowfall which makes the weather cold. After the rainfall during this season, the roads go through maintenance which improves their condition making them ideal for a safe bike trip. During these months you will also get to witness Ladakh Festival.
5. Bike Trip in Mid-October to Mid-November
During these months you will experience cold temperatures at all the places located at a height of 14,000 ft. Restaurants and shops get closed during this time and tourists also leave the place by mid-October. During the winter season, it is safe to go on the bike trip so, it is advised to avoid the trip during this season.
6. Bike Trip in Mid-November to March
Winter season in Ladakh is famous for the Chadar trek which attracts tourists from all over the country. During this season you can easily pass through Pangong Tso and Nubra Valley but the temperature drops very fast during these months and you will find most of the areas covered with snow. The heavy snowfall and road blockage may make the Leh Ladakh trip difficult for bikers.

FAQ’s
Q1. Is it safe to go on the Leh Ladakh Bike Trip During the winter season?
A Bike Trip to Leh Ladakh can be risky during the winter as the weather is very cold and roads may be blocked by snow. Only experienced bikers should go on this trip during winter.
Q2. Do I need permits For the Leh Ladakh Bike trip?
Yes, you will need an inner Line Permit for the Leh Ladakh Bike Trip.
Q3. What should be the duration of this bike trip?
10-15 days are sufficient for Leh and Ladakh bike trip. During these days you can explore major parts and enjoy the ride at your own pace.
Q4. Which season is most suitable for a Bike Trip to Leh Ladakh?
Spring and Autumn are considered the best seasons for the Leh Ladakh Bike Trip.
